Actor Lino Banfi shared details at a press conference regarding the unique audience that will be taking place in St. Peter's Square this Saturday. The "Tenderness and Laughter" event will highlight the special bond between grandparents and grandchildren. "Participants in this weekend's Vatican event will refer to the pope as 'the world's grandfather'," the event organizers announced.

According to initial estimates, around 6,000 people are expected to attend. The organisers shared that the meeting aims to reinforce the connection between grandparents and grandchildren and underscore the vital role that older individuals play in society.

Our research showed that the value of time spent with grandparents is immeasurable. What grandparents provide for their grandchildren is estimated at around £33 billion. This proves how misguided it is to consider interactions with the elderly as time wasted. On the contrary, they are a remarkable asset, representing an age group that still has much to contribute, including a legacy of faith - the organizers encourage.

Italian writers and artists, who are also grandparents, have been invited to the event.

Together with their grandchildren, they will share their stories right before the Pope gives his speech. Following this, Pope Francis will address questions posed to him.

Mario Marazziti, one of the participating Italian writers, noted that such a gathering serves to mend intergenerational rifts.
